Job summary

We are looking for an enthusiastic midwife with a keen interest in postnatal care to join our core postnatal team at Macclesfield Maternity Unit. You will be involved with embedding our high standards of postnatal care including the enhanced recovery pathways for our elective section women and working closely with the breast-feeding midwife to support the implementation of the BFI standards on the ward.

Here at Macclesfield Maternity Unit, we pride ourselves on being a small inclusive unit with a positive, compassionate culture. We have the NHS People Promise at the heart of our ethos, ensuring our women and families are cared for by safe and happy members of staff. We are situated in the heart of the Cheshire countryside within easy access to most motorways and the city center of Manchester.

We are looking for enthusiastic and adaptable midwives who have excellent interpersonal and clinical skills, who can work well as part of the multi-disciplinary team

You will become a valued member of an innovative team and will help us to excel further to deliver our Trust objectives and values.

Disclosure and Barring Service Check

This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.

Certificate of Sponsorship

Applications from job seekers who require current Skilled worker sponsorship to work in the UK are welcome and will be considered alongside all other applications. For further information visit the UK Visas and Immigration website (Opens in a new tab).

From 6 April 2017, skilled worker applicants, applying for entry clearance into the UK, have had to present a criminal record certificate from each country they have resided continuously or cumulatively for 12 months or more in the past 10 years. Adult dependants (over 18 years old) are also subject to this requirement. Guidance can be found here Criminal records checks for overseas applicants (Opens in a new tab).
